Barro-Lee: Percentage of female population age 65-69 with tertiary in Zimbabwe, year by year

Annual values for Barro-Lee: Percentage of female population age 65-69 with tertiary schooling. Total (Incomplete and Completed Tertiary) in Zimbabwe, 1960 to 2010.
Year Incomplete and Completed Tertiary Change
1960 0.5%
1965 0.6% +10.0%
1970 0.0% -96.4%
1975 0.9% +4450.0%
1980 1.0% +9.9%
1985 1.1% +10.0%
1990 1.2% +10.0%
1995 1.0% -18.2%
2000 0.4% -59.6%
2005 0.5% +25.0%
2010 0.5% +0.0%
